Welcome to your very own Texas Hill Country vineyard! Located on 30.47 acres in San Saba County, this property boasts established & producing Tempranillo & Roussanne vines. With two 5,000 gallon water storage tanks & 2 water wells, there is ample water to grow grapes. The irrigation system includes a moisture monitoring system to help prevent root rot. With an average of 235 sunny days per year & ideal soils, conditions are optimal for producing high-quality grapes. Approximately 7 acres are dedicated to grape production, while the other acres have been used to produce hay or row crops; the property is free of mesquite and cedar trees. Perimeter game fencing keeps deer from devastating your crops. There is a 5,000 sq ft pad in place that is ready to be built on (tasting room?!). Structure is in place for expansion.
